I have a Compaq Presario SR1103WM that I want to format and reinstall the windows XP that came preinstalled on it. It has some seperate partition that I have no clue on what's inside it (has a lock icon on the Drive). Anyone havee any experience on formating in this kind of situation? First off that locked partition is your recovery partition. It's the same thing that's on that DVD/CD that came with your computer. Usually you boot into it by pressing F10 when you start the computer up, but your "PC documentation" has the definite key on it.
You'll want to boot into that partition and reformat/reinstall from there. It should have all the options to completely wipe the main partition and then reinstall the OS to "factory default" with all the stuff that came on the computer originally.
And in my experience multiple users does slow it down. If you absolutely have to have multiple users or its easier to do so just make sure when they leave the computer they go Start > log off > log off this user. Not just "switch users" and not just leaving the computer for the screensaver to come on. It'll help on the wear and tear.
